MODS Element: titleInfo

DefinitionA word, phrase, character, or group of characters, normally appearing in a resource, that names it or the work contained in it. (direct from MODS standard)



Form field(s)

Title- Text field (For uniform titles, use NAF preferred form. If none in NAF, consult VIAF.)

Title Language- Text field. Enter ISO-639-2 language code

Repeatable

No

Form Required?

yes - <titleInfo><title> with lang attribute required. usage attribute auto-written to MODS via hidden form element.

Dublin Core

map <titleInfo> and all subelements to <dc:title>. Prescribed punctuation separating elements of title need to be defined in XSLT and inserted during transformation.

<dc:title>Land surveying and agriculture equipment: a history</dc:title>

MARC Mapping

<titleInfo type><title> = MARC 21 field 245

<titleInfo type><uniform> = MARC 21 fields 130240730

MARC 21 field 247 is used for former title for Serials

MARC 21 field 740 is used for uncontrolled related titles
